How it Works One player plays a scene. The other player(s) play the voice(s) of objects in the environment in which the first player plays. Anything can have a voice. Examples:
Variations You can script the text of the little voice, and have the player justify anything that is said. See Actor's Nightmare . Notes Make sure players immediately make clear what exactly is doing the talking. Either the voice makes this clear, or the other player:
